VCW for ITA: Launching Earth Observation Border Security Control in Turkey
This project utilizes the Value Creation Wheel (VCW) framework to determine the most attractive geographical market for ITA to launch its Earth Observation (EO) border security control service. The analysis focuses on identifying a market with significant border security challenges and the financial capacity to implement ITA's solution.
VCW for TTB: Preserving Biodiversity in Victoria, Australia
TTB, a startup focused on biodiversity preservation, utilizes the VCW framework to identify Victoria, Australia, as the most suitable geographic market for its Earth Observation (EO) service. The service aims to provide crucial information to enable the implementation of biological corridors and protect endangered species.

VCW 4 Nextland: Empowering Agriculture Through Data
This project aimed to develop a comprehensive solution for agricultural associations using the VCW framework. The team analyzed market needs, identified key stakeholders, and formulated a digital platform and educational program. The process involved extensive market research, stakeholder interviews, and iterative refinement, resulting in a solution designed to enhance production optimization and risk transparency for farmers.
